Massa encouraged by fastest time

Felipe Massa admits he is taking encouragement from setting the fastest time of the final day of testing at Jerez.On a damp last day of running, Massa topped the timesheets by almost a second from Fernando Alonso while also enjoying improved reliability as he completed 86 laps in the Williams. Asked whether being fastest or completing more laps encouraged him more, Massa replied: “Both.“Being first is always nice. It has been a long time since I finished a test first, but it is still the first test, there are still many cars missing so it's not enough.
